Mini Countryman 2025 John Cooper Works ALL4 is priced at
AED 240,000 including VAT. This variant is one of six available trim levels and boasts features like Acceleration Skid Control, Active Bonnet, Airbags, and Foldable Rear Seats.
The Countryman is powered by a robust
2.0-litre 4-cylinder petrol engine that delivers an impressive
306 horsepower and
450 Nm of torque. In comparison, competitors like the Jeep Renegade and Nissan Kicks offer 2.4-litre and 1.6-litre engines, respectively.
